Transaction 0589c3d72865a155d5a98e0b69c194363de414c4a8c9d62836beb4f61dfdd013

27 Input
2 Outputs
  • 0589c3d72865a155d5a98e0b69c194363de414c4a8c9d62836beb4f61dfdd013:0
  • value  5596176
    address  18AD2cf236vpoo1YjmqeFHzeN1zfsHLrEX
  • 0589c3d72865a155d5a98e0b69c194363de414c4a8c9d62836beb4f61dfdd013:1
  • value  6786
    address  bc1qg43j09pg5hlkkhkvyjw7lez2823csy0k0l6g96